Comprehending Just How Waterproofing Functions in Fabric
Before contrasting both materials, it helps to comprehend that "water-proof" is not a solitary quality-- it is a spectrum. Fabrics withstand water in various means. Some rely upon a tight natural weave that swells when damp and literally blocks water molecules. Others depend on chemical coatings or laminate layers applied throughout production. Canvas and polyester represent these two really various viewpoints, and that difference shapes everything concerning exactly how they perform in real-world problems.
Canvas: All-natural Resistance With a Proven Track Record
Canvas is traditionally made from cotton, though modern-day variations typically blend cotton with synthetic fibers for added toughness. Its waterproofing originates from a combination of the material's dense weave and therapies such as wax, oil, or specialized layers like paraffin.
Just How Canvas Manages Rain
Among canvas's most interesting properties is that it comes to be much more waterproof as it gets wet. Cotton fibers normally swell when they take in moisture, tightening up the weave and decreasing the voids whereby water can pass. This self-sealing top quality provides canvas an unique benefit in sustained, hefty rain when it has actually been properly conditioned and dealt with.
A well-waxed or oiled canvas tent or tarpaulin can shed water successfully for years. The product also takes a breath better than a lot of artificial choices, which aids regulate indoor condensation-- a significant advantage in camping applications where moisture build-up inside a sanctuary can be just as bothersome as rain being available in from outdoors.
The Limitations of Canvas
The disadvantages are actual, though. Neglected or incorrectly maintained canvas will soak up water rather than repel it, ending up being hefty and ultimately dripping. The wax or coating need to be reapplied occasionally-- generally one or two times a year depending on use-- or the waterproofing weakens noticeably. Canvas is likewise dramatically heavier than polyester, which matters a lot for walkers and travelers who lug their equipment. It is also a lot more at risk to mildew if kept while moist.
Polyester: Engineered Waterproofing as needed
Polyester is a fully synthetic product that does not soak up water at all in its raw type. Its fibers are hydrophobic naturally, suggesting water sits on the surface instead of taking in. The majority of outdoor polyester products go an action better by incorporating a DWR (Resilient Water Repellent) surface, a PU (polyurethane) finish, or a water-proof membrane laminated to the material.
Exactly How Polyester Takes Care Of Rainfall

Covered polyester utilized in quality rain equipment or camping tents can accomplish remarkable hydrostatic head rankings-- the dimension of just how much water stress a textile can stand up to prior to dripping-- often exceeding 1,500 mm and sometimes reaching 10,000 mm or more in technical outdoor applications.
Polyester is also more predictable. Because its waterproofing is engineered through coating or lamination rather than natural fiber actions, its efficiency corresponds throughout various problems and does not count on the individual preserving the treatment correctly.
The Limitations of Polyester
Polyester's waterproofing is vulnerable in a different way: the coatings and treatments wear down with time. DWR coatings can shed efficiency after repeated washing and heavy use, creating the textile to damp out-- indicating it takes in surface water and feels soaked even if the hidden membrane layer still technically prevents leakage. Reapplication sprays and wash-in therapies can recover performance, but they require focus.
Polyester additionally takes a breath badly in its coated form, which can make garments really feel clammy throughout high activity. In enclosed rooms like outdoors tents, this minimized breathability can result in condensation problems.
Side-by-Side: The Trick Distinctions
Weight and Packability
Polyester wins decisively here. It is lighter, loads down smaller sized, and does not end up being heavier when damp. Canvas is much bulkier and can double in weight when saturated.
Long-Term Longevity
Canvas, when taken care of, can outlast polyester significantly. Quality waxed canvas items regularly last decades. Polyester layers and membrane layers deteriorate more quickly, specifically under UV exposure and heavy usage.
Maintenance
Canvas requires normal re-treatment however the procedure is straightforward and cost-effective. Polyester needs less constant interest yet is a lot more sensitive to wrong washing and storage.
Which Should You Pick?
If weight and packability are your concerns-- for backpacking, traveling, or light-weight hiking-- polyester is the functional choice. If you are buying a long-lasting shelter, durable exterior cover, or functioning canvas bag that needs to carry out dependably in sustained wet conditions without feeling like a technical garment, canvas offers a sturdiness and character that polyester simply can not match. Neither material is widely superior. The best choice depends completely on how you plan to use it.
